Company Description

Lakeshore Learning Materials is one of the most innovative manufacturers of educational materials in the country. Specializing in top-quality products for the home and classroom, we are a thriving multichannel organization with a robust web business, multiple catalogs for early learning and elementary programs, 60+ store locations, plus a sales force that is second to none. Thanks to the daily contributions of the amazing people who make up our team, Lakeshore has experienced continuous growth since the day it was founded in 1954.

Job Description

We are currently looking for a Creative Operations Producer to be a hands-on steward of Lakeshore’s creative processes—helping us move multiple simultaneous projects forward from inception to final exit. You will be a primary stakeholder involved in everything from creating schedules and assembling teams to overseeing the final stages of production. As a successful candidate, you will possess sound judgment in making collaborative decisions for our Creative teams (including Art, Editorial, Marketing & Product Development). As you work to achieve team goals, you will rely on your exceptional problem-solving, critical-thinking and analytical skills, excellent communication and collaboration skills, and outcome-oriented, efficiency-focused mindset. This position is administered from our company headquarters in Carson, California.
